Removal |
1. |
Turn the ignition switch OFF. |
2. |
Disconnect the brake tubes from the HECU by unlocking the nuts counterclockwise with a spanner.
[LHD]
[RHD] |
3. |
Pull up the lock of the HECU connector , then disconnect the connector. |
4. |
Loosen the HECU bracket bolts (A) and nut (B), then remove HECU and bracket.
[LHD]
[RHD]
|
5. |
Remove the 3 bolts, then remove the bracket from HECU.
|
Installation |
1. |
Installation is the reverse of removal. |
2. |
Tighten the HECU mounting bolts and nuts to the specified torque. |
3. |
After installation, bleed the brake system.
(Refer to ABS bleeding)
|
4. |
Variant coding.
